Announcement

Florence-Utah International Symposium: Genetics of Male Infertility, Florence, Italy, September 14-16, 2007

Main topics:

– Y chromosome: structure and genes
Genetic susceptibility to male infertility
– ART related genetics and genetic counseling
– From animal models to human (large scale identification of novel genes, genes involved in transcription and translation control)
– Epigenetics and proteomics

Confirmed speakers:

J. Aitken, Australia; D. Carrell, USA; I. Davidson, France; L. Gianaroli, Italy; D. Greenberg, USA; M. A. Handel, USA; N. Hecht, USA; C. Krausz, Italy; D. Lamb, USA; H. Lin, USA; M. Mitchell, France; S. Repping, The Netherlands; P. Sassone-Corsi, USA; M. Simoni, Germany; N. Skakkebaek, Denmark; C. Tyler Smith, UK; P. Vogt, Germany; M. Wilkinson, USA; D. Wolgemuth, USA.

Scientific Programme organizing committee:

C. Krausz; G. Forti; P. Sassone-Corsi; D. Carrell
